Elko, NV — Great Basin College (GBC) has been awarded $630,962 in Workforce Innovations for a New Nevada (WINN) funding from the Nevada Governor’s Office of Economic Development (GOED) to expand its Commercial Driver’s License (CDL) training program.

The funding will allow GBC to increase Class A CDL training at its Elko campus, expand training to Ely, Pahrump and Winnemucca, and launch a new Class B CDL program in Elko. The expansion strengthens Nevada’s transportation and logistics workforce pipeline and addresses ongoing shortages of licensed commercial drivers across the state.

“With strong employer demand and high-wage opportunities available throughout rural Nevada, expanding our CDL program ensures students can access short-term training that leads directly to employment,” said GBC President Amber Donnelli. “This investment helps us meet industry needs while creating economic opportunity for our students and communities.”

The grant will support the purchase of updated training equipment, hiring an additional CDL instructor, and increasing program capacity to serve more students annually across GBC’s service area throughout rural Nevada.

Elko County, the City of Elko and regional employers including Pilot Thomas Logistics, Redi Services, Capurro Trucking, and Wells Propane have expressed strong support for the expansion, citing current and projected hiring needs for CDL-licensed drivers.

Since reestablishing the CDL-A program in 2015, GBC has maintained strong student success and job placement rates, with graduates securing employment in high-demand transportation, logistics, mining support, and construction roles.

Expanded CDL training will begin fall 2026.

The Workforce Innovations for a New Nevada (WINN) program supports training initiatives that align education with employer demand and strengthen Nevada’s workforce.
